Where we are

Podere Lamastrine

We live amid the woods of the Colline Metallifere, the deep green, sunny hills of southern Tuscany. Holyoaks, cork trees, Mediterranean strawberry trees, sweet-smelling heathers and yellow-flowered brooms envelop our farm-- a cluster of stone buildings and the fields, strewn with silver-leaved olive trees. “Macchia e cielo”, as a villager once said about the place-- only the forest and the sky surround our fields, our animals and us.

A 3.5 km drive along a dirt road, past the last farmhouses near the village and then across the deepest reaches of forest will lead you to our home.

The village is Tatti (452 m a. s. l.), four kilometres from our place, a neat little medieval centre, well preserved with its alleys and arches, that hangs like a terrace in the hills, overlooking the plains of the Alta Maremma and the soft skyline of the Isle of Elba in the distance across the sea.

The municipality we belong to is Massa Marittima, some 30 km away, another pearl of medieval architecture, chief town of the Colline Metallifere.
